How to Play Tiger Treasures Slot for Real Money Online
1. RTP (Return to Player): 97.5%
This RTP indicates that a player can expect to receive an average of 97.5 coins for every 100 wagered. This translates to a mere 2.5 coins as the casino's edge, making it a relatively favorable RTP for players. Compared to many other slots, this percentage is above average and indicates that the game is designed to reward players more frequently.
2. Paylines: 20 (Both Ways)
Tiger Treasures features 20 paylines that pay in both directions. This dual-payline mechanic increases the potential winning combinations significantly compared to standard one-direction-only paylines. Players can expect more frequent wins, especially with alignments occurring in either direction.

5. Simple Expected Return Calculation:
Suppose a player spins 1,000 times with a 1-coin bet (total wager: 1,000 coins). With an RTP of 97.5%:
Expected loss = 25 coins. This reflects an average outcome; actual results may vary significantly due to the high volatility nature of the machine.
6. Risk Evaluation Based on Volatility:
Tiger Treasures is rated as having high volatility. This means players can expect periods of dry spells with minimal wins, juxtaposed with the potential for significant payouts during winning sessions. The 20 paylines paying both ways somewhat mitigates this volatility as it can lead to more frequent wins. Nevertheless, players should be prepared for longer stretches without substantial returns, which may necessitate careful bankroll management.
